Important design criteria for Rolling Cutter Bits:
Journal angle:
It is the angle formed between a line perpendicular to cone axis or journal axis and the main axis of
the bit. The journal angle goes on increasing the portion of the cones digging into the formation goes
on increasing. This causes an increase in the chipping and grinding, and reduction in the scraping
and grinding action.
Cone offset
The degree of cone offset is defines as “horizontal distance between the axis of the bit and a vertical
plane through the axis of the journal”. Greater the offset more is the gauging and scraping action of
the TCR bit.
